H3 Dynamics and ARO Partner for US Drone-in-a-Box Installations

by DRONELIFE Staff Writer Ian M. Crosby

Today, remote industrial AI and drone automation leader H3 Dynamics and Robots-as-a-Service (RaaS) leader ARO announced the formation of a partnership that will allow for 24/7 support for installations of H3 Dynamics’ DBX-G7 autonomous drone- in-a-box systems within the United States.

An advanced stationary field robot, the DBX-G7 serves a role much like that of an onsite drone pilot, autonomously managing all operations including navigation, docking, battery charging, data retrieval, transmission, and cloud-based processing. DBX-G7 sets itself apart from comparable systems with its drone-agnostic design, enabling it to support a variety of drone models and payload options, thereby providing access to the full range of drone use cases through a single cloud portal.

This new partnership will see H3 Dynamics receive the support of ARO’s more than 30 years of managed services experience, as well as its proven track record in robotic operations, management, customer success, and service. ARO will also guarantee the successful deployment, operations, support services, and continued success of H3 Dynamics’ DBX platform.

“With ARO’s expertise in managed robotics services we stand ready to deliver turn-key autonomous drone stations as a service with 24/7 nationwide operational support.” said Jarat Ford, General Manager of H3 Dynamics-North America. “This is an essential step in scaling our solutions efficiently across such a large territory with many remote locations, such as on border patrols, or large solar PV power plants.”

“We’re excited to have this partnership with H3 Dynamics. The DBX platform is a world-class drone in a box system that is set to take the US market by storm,” said ARO’s Managing Director of Robotics Jeff Pittelkow. “Through our national network of agents, resources, and our operational experience, we feel we are the right partner to help ensure H3 Dynamics are a continued leader in the space.”
